$4,855.00
$4,515.00
$50.00
$45.00
$695.00
$675.00
$555.00
$905.00
$1,055.00
Showing 1921–1932 of 5550 resultsSorted by average rating
Suggested:
Log in to your account to access your profile info, order history and more.